Home / Series / V8 Supercars / Aired Order / Season 2025 / Episode 29

Tasmania Super 440 Race 13

English
  • Originally Aired May 11, 2025
  • Production Company Australia Kayo Productions
  • Network Australia Seven
  • Created February 1, 2025 by
    Pedro_71
  • Modified February 1, 2025 by
    Pedro_71